Как получить тип данных tinyint из MySQL в C#?

Итак, в C# всякий раз, когда я извлекал tinyint из моей базы данных MSSQL, я использовал следующее приведение типов.

(int)(byte)reader["MyField"];

Однако похоже, что это приведение не работает в MySQL.

Что я пробовал

(byte)reader["MyField"];

и просто

(int)reader["MyField"];

Редактировать 1

Исключение

The specified cast is not valid.

Редактировать 2

Это тип данных.

{Name = "SByte" FullName = "System.SByte"}
8
задан meanbunny 6 June 2012 в 22:00
поделиться